  2. As i live in Pattaya, i've travelled for 4 weeks to my home country in Europe. My good decision was to made the COE early October. So i didn't need the Travel Pass as i came back to Thailand yesterday. First, i completed the paperwork, i received the COE after 36 hours. Before my flight back, i had to do the PCR Test in my home country, had to wait 6 hours for the result. At the Airport it was quite chaotic, they checked all my paper at checkin. And the same again at the gate! A lot of passengers were a bit confused. About 80% of the seats on the airplane were full. I was surprised. The phrase "no one travels to Thailand" seems to be wrong now. After arriving at Suvarnabhumi, everything was well organised (better than in my home country). A lot of travellers at the Airport. Hotel pick up was well organised. Me and two other traveller went with a Van to the same hotel in Bangkok. PCR Test 30 minutes after arriving in the hotel by hospital nurse. Had to wait in the room for 12 hours (feeled to me like endless 12 hours) until the evening to know the result. The morning staff told me, with a negative result, i could leave the hotel immediately. But finally other staff told me i have to wait until next morning. Ok, was late evening anyway. Ordered a Taxi online, checked out early, and travelled back to Pattaya where i live. Travelling to Thailand with all correct paperwork is not a big thing. I think, those who want travel to Thailand should travel right now. In December to March i guess it will be more difficult again with Covid cases going up in many countries.
